From: yury Date: Wed, 25 Jun 2008 22:14:03 +0000 (+0000) Subject: b=15863 X-Git-Tag: v1_9_50~327 X-Git-Url: https://git.whamcloud.com/?p=fs%2Flustre-release.git;a=commitdiff_plain;h=0cbcad593a5024897228acb2bc0cd49304431620 b=15863 r=shadow,wangdi - fixes missed llcd_put() and wrong flag passed to llog_cleanup_commit_master() what again led to missing some llcd to be decrefed in cleanup.
